PSCI 360
International Law and Organization
New York Institute of Technology ·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
The nature of international law; the organization of the community of nations; the United Nations system; the regional organizations of the bloc type; the substantive rules of international law; procedures for the pacific settlement of international disputes; international and social cooperation; and prospects for a development system of world order through international organization. Classroom Hours - Laboratory and/or Studio Hours – Course Credits: 3-0-3
